With Moscow continuing to wage scorched-earth campaigns in the east and south, Ukrainians have abandoned their homes in droves. Many have headed to areas in western Ukraine. Their journey represents a massive and very fluid demographic shift.

ILNYTSYA, UKRAINE — Every morning after waking up early in Kharkiv, Oleksii Vakhrushev would make a round of phone calls to all of his employees and check if they were all right after another long night of shelling.

East and west are growing closer, Vakhrushev believes. “We teach them, and they teach us,” he explained. The divisions in Ukrainian society are often overstated, but differences among the country’s regions do exist. Ukraine’s west is mostly rural, Ukrainian-speaking and infused with Central European culture. The east and south are largelyalso felt more Russian. Many of the country’s largest cities are in the east and south, as was much of its heavy industry before the Russian invasion.
